Abstract:
A system manages a progressive jackpot associated with designated gaming machines. The progressive jackpot is funded from a source of funds, and at a funding rate, independent of the paytables of the associated gaming machines. The system determines whether a player playing the associated gaming machine is eligible for the progressive jackpot using player eligibility rules, and further selects a winning player from among the eligible players (or from the associated gaming machines). The system uses funding rate rules to control the rate at which the progressive jackpot is incremented.
Abstract:
A base metal repair tape includes a first layer formed braze alloy bonded together with fibrillated polytetrafluoroethylene, a second layer formed from powdered base metal comprising oxygen-sensitive superalloy bonded together by fibrillated polytetrafluoroethylene and a third layer comprising a brazing alloy bonded together by fibrillated polytetrafluoroethylene. This is used to repair base metal by placing the first layer on the base metal and brazing the base metal powder so that the brazing alloy melts and diffuses into the base metal powder bonding it to the surface of the article. This permits the braze powder to be bonded to the base metal surface with minimal distance between the base powder particles. The number of alternating layers of base metal and braze alloy can be increased to increase the thickness of the repair. This can also be used to form small intricate parts.
Abstract:
Synthetic polyesters are employed as calorie sources for parenteral or enteral nutrition. The polyesters are hydrolyzed and respired by the body and offer the advantage of high calorie density when compared to conventional or other synthetic calorie sources.

Abstract:
A method of cleaning a metal surface includes covering the portion of the metal surface with a cleaning tape. The cleaning tape is chromium in combination with a fluoride ion source bound together by fibrillated polytetrafluoroethylene. This is applied to the portion of the area to be cleaned and is subject to heat treatment at about 1800.degree. F. and a reducing atmosphere of preferably hydrogen. This effectively cleans only the area covered by the tape. Further, the tape and binder format acts to force fluoride ions into the cracks on the surface providing a significantly improved cleaning operation.
Abstract:
An event controller is provided for programmatic control of gaming devices. The event controller includes operating modes for adjusting game parameters, distributing audio and video, adjusting casino floor lighting, and performing auxiliary control functions. A gaming devices management system communicates control commands to the gaming devices. The control commands can adjust, for example, the audio volume of the gaming device. A rules database can be configured to provide programmable event processing. The rules database includes expressions that conditionally activate a particular event. The event controller can control the gaming devices in response to signals from a life safety system, for example, to reduce the audio volume of the gaming devices in the event of an emergency.
Abstract:
Corrosion resistant metal, either platinum or MCrAlY is bonded to a corrosion sensitive metal such as nickel based superalloys by coating the surface with the corrosion resistant metal particles held in a binder and covering this with a metalide generating tape. This is then heated to cause the formation of the metalide coating on the metal surface, which in turn, bonds the corrosion resistant metal to the surface.
